Choosing the Right Stylus for Fashion Illustration Sketches
A crucial element in digital fashion sketching is selecting the right stylus. The market offers a plethora of options, each with its own strengths and weaknesses. Here’s a breakdown of popular choices:
Apple Pencil: Precision and Versatility
The Apple Pencil reigns supreme for many digital artists, boasting seamless integration with the iPad and pressure sensitivity that mimics traditional drawing tools. Its fine tip allows for intricate details, while tilting the Pencil creates broader strokes, replicating the effect of using a soft pencil on its side. This versatility empowers artists to achieve delicate shading and varied tonal effects within their fashion illustration sketches. While the Apple Pencil is a powerful tool, remember that creativity isn’t solely dependent on specific equipment. Maximize the potential of any tool at your disposal.
Exploring Alternative Styli
Beyond the Apple Pencil, options like the Sensū stylus provide unique drawing experiences. The Sensū, compatible with various devices, mimics the feel of a paintbrush, encouraging a different approach to digital sketching. While it doesn’t replicate the actual spread of paint, the Sensū’s unique tactile experience can inspire new techniques and artistic expression in your fashion illustration sketches. Its slower movement compared to plastic styli can foster a more deliberate and thoughtful sketching process.
Key Considerations for Stylus Selection
When choosing a stylus for fashion illustration sketches on your iPad, consider these critical factors:
Screen Protection
Prioritize a stylus that won’t damage your iPad’s screen. Read reviews and opt for a stylus with a tip material that glides smoothly without scratching.
Control and Grip
Avoid overly slippery styli that hinder control. A stylus with a comfortable grip allows for precise movements and prevents rushed, unnatural strokes, mimicking the familiar feel of traditional sketching on paper.
Charging and Durability
Consider the stylus’s charging requirements. Opt for a stylus with long battery life or one that doesn’t require charging at all. Durability is also crucial; choose a stylus built to withstand regular use and minimize the risk of breakage or loss.
